从 React Native 和 React Navigation 中的 header 移除后退按钮
Remove back button from header in React Native and React Navigation
尝试了这两种方法,但 none 有效:
options={{
headerLeft: () => {
return null}
}}
// method 2
screenOptions={{
headerLeft: null,
}}
您可以对所有屏幕或其中一个屏幕执行此操作,如下所示:
<Stack.Navigator
{/* For all screen inside this Stack Navigator */}
screenOptions={{
headerBackVisible: false,
}}
>
<Stack.Screen name="Login"
{/* For login screen inside this Stack Navigator */}
options={{headerBackVisible:false }}
component={LoginScreen}
/>
</Stack.Navigator>
尝试了这两种方法,但 none 有效:
options={{
headerLeft: () => {
return null}
}}
// method 2
screenOptions={{
headerLeft: null,
}}
您可以对所有屏幕或其中一个屏幕执行此操作,如下所示:
<Stack.Navigator
{/* For all screen inside this Stack Navigator */}
screenOptions={{
headerBackVisible: false,
}}
>
<Stack.Screen name="Login"
{/* For login screen inside this Stack Navigator */}
options={{headerBackVisible:false }}
component={LoginScreen}
/>
</Stack.Navigator>